Summary

The National Association of Auto Dealers and the Urban League of Louisiana have launched a pilot automotive technician apprenticeship program aimed at training and employing minority individuals as licensed auto technicians. With support from federal funding and local dealerships, the program will see twelve trainees at Delgado Community College and nine at Baton Rouge Community College, focusing on diversity and inclusion as they prepare for careers in the automotive industry.

This initiative addresses the critical shortage of auto technicians across the country, which has led to longer wait times at dealerships. By providing hands-on training and skill development, this program not only aims to fill the gap in the workforce but also serves as a model to replicate in other regions, promoting career pathways and opportunities for underrepresented groups in the industry.
